TICKET-4182: Expired credentials on Bucketwise assignment service. Experiment bucketing calls from the Larkspur gateway are returning 401 since 03:20. Root cause: the service key rotated last week but the support proxy still holds the old one. Fix: update the proxy config and restart. Do not reuse the stale key. The replacement key to install is below.

app token of fajop-fahif = qvz4-AnML

Heads up: if the Lintrock baseline file in the Quarrow repo drifts from main, CI fails with a "stale baseline" error even when the code is fine. Quick fix is to regenerate the baseline on a clean checkout and re-push. If a customer build is blocked, confirm the failing run matches the token below before escalating.

build token for yadug-yagag: htk21_c863c33eb8b82c0c9c152

Subject: Pop-Up Office at the Northvale Expo

Hi night team,

Quick note: Corrant Labs is running a pop-up office at the Northvale Expo hall through Sunday. Deliveries may arrive overnight and should go to stand 14, east wing. The hall's side entrance stays locked after 21:00, so use the exhibitor door code below.

staff pass of fajof-fawif = bdg-ES-2